"Putin is an animal, he will eat you and your democracy for dinner": Zelensky calls to increase aid to Ukraine

Volodymyr Zelensky called Putin an animal that will eat Europe if Ukraine loses this war.

The Ukrainian President said this during an interview with "The Economist".

The publication notes that since Russia's military actions are gaining momentum and Ukraine's resources are dwindling, the attention of America and many European countries is shifting to domestic politics in an election year. Therefore, Zelensky has to convince his partners not to leave helping us and his main argument is that by supporting Ukraine, Europe is protecting itself from Russian aggression.

"By providing us with funds or weapons, you are supporting yourselves. You are saving your children, not ours. If Russia is allowed to take Ukrainian children, it will take other children. If Russia violates the rights of Ukrainians, it will violate rights in the world. If Ukraine loses, Putin will bring his wars closer to the West. Putin feels weakness like an animal because he is an animal. He feels blood, he feels his power. And he will eat you for lunch with all your EU, NATO, freedom and democracy," he warns.

Volodymyr Zelensky said that there is still a person missing who would talk about Ukraine as a country standing in defence of the whole Europe. That it is in the interests of European countries that America doesn't stop helping our country for the sake of Europe itself. Intelligence services' research shows that Russia may attack other European countries as well.

"The intelligence services of several European countries have started [to examine] the possibility of Russia's attack on their territory... Even those countries that were not part of the USSR," the Ukrainian President said.

Regarding proposals for talks, Zelensky says he sees "no fundamental steps toward peace from Russia." Instead, he and Ukrainians feel a barrage of air attacks on Ukrainian cities in the east, south, north and west.

"I only see the steps of a terrorist country. And if Russia is sending signals that it wants to freeze the conflict, as some Western media are reporting, it is not because they are righteous, but because they don't have enough missiles, ammunition or trained troops. They need this pause. To regain all their strength. And then with all their force turn the page of this war," - summarised Zelensky.
